Responsibilities

Key responsibilities will include:

  • Understand and appreciate factors contributing to a great Employee Experience and bridge service gaps within the GSSC and region.
  • Leading projects to enhance process system and efficiency, using data insights for continuous improvement.
  • Facilitating and hands-on support to review and update knowledge management with region Service Owners
  • Working with stakeholders to ensure system accuracy of data and service.
  • Manage relationships with internal and external stakeholders effectively on all operational aspects.
  • Act as a Workday super user, managing escalated enquiries and building continuous improvement action plans.
